一、初始化 首先先做一个项目初始化,用来记录你项目中用到的工具 再你项目文件下打开一个控制台,输入命令 yarn init -y 进行初始化 输入命令yarn add gulp -g --- 全局安装gulp,这里我提前已经安装过了就不演示了,然后再输入命令yarn add ...
要使用gulp来流程化我们的开发工作.首先需要在项目的根目录下创建一个gulpfile.js文件.然后在gulpfile.js中填入以下代码: 在命令行执行命令:gulp greet,出现下面的情况,说明成功 这里对代码进行一一解释: .通过require语句引用已经安装的第三方依赖包.这个require只能是引用当前项目的,不能引用全局下的.require语法是node.js独有的,只能在nod ...
2018-12-03 08:20 0 763 推荐指数:
一、初始化 首先先做一个项目初始化,用来记录你项目中用到的工具 再你项目文件下打开一个控制台,输入命令 yarn init -y 进行初始化 输入命令yarn add gulp -g --- 全局安装gulp,这里我提前已经安装过了就不演示了,然后再输入命令yarn add ...
一、关于报错情景 gulp进入到任务流的时候如果出现错误的话,一般来说进程会自动挂掉,要重新启动任务才能继续。由此,导致如果任务出错的话就很麻烦。所以gulp提供了监听error进行错误处理的函数。 二、关于错误处理,直接上代码 三、重点 如上所示:gulp提供一个 ...
执行default任务时,依次执行以下任务 gulp.task('default', ['htmlmin', 'cssmin', 'jsmin', 'copy']); 报错:Task function must be specified 改为 ...
gulp的任务的执行是异步的。 所以,当我写完一系列的任务,准备一股脑地执行。 这不是我想要的/(ㄒoㄒ)/~~。任务完全错乱了。ftp上并没有看到我要的文件,因为其他任务还没执行完ftp任务就已经执行了。 我想要的是:('clean', 'compass', [image ...
所有的环境都是在 node 安装好的基础上执行的。 node -v 查看node的安装情况。npm -v查看npm 的安装情况. gulp自动化构建常用参数 1、src 读取文件或者文件夹 2、dest 生成文件也就是写文件 3、watch 检测文件 4、tesk 指定任务 ...
如果你不熟悉gulp的操作,可以看下下面的教程: gulp学习笔记1 gulp学习笔记2 gulp学习笔记3 gulp学习笔记4 对于gulp在react中的构建,找了很多资料,看了很多文章,也根据文章试验了很多遍,但是就是不成功。很多文章 ...
前 端 gulp 今天在学习gulp的时候,由于要执行文件压缩和文件重命名和清除分配文件的内容,发生了一些冲突,写在这里督促一下自己。 每天进步一点点,希望越来越好~ 一、顺序问题 ...
上篇文章我们分别对 gulp 的 .src 和 .dest 两个主要接口做了分析,今天打算把剩下的面纱一起揭开 —— 解析 gulp.task 的源码,了解在 gulp4.0 中是如何管理、处理任务的。 在先前的版本,gulp 使用了 orchestrator 模块来指挥、排序任务,但到了 ...